1. 02 Aug, 2005 11 commits
    • Michael Natterer's avatar
      removed all parameters from gimp_proc_browser_dialog_new() and removed the · 79d2bb6a
      Michael Natterer authored
      2005-08-03  Michael Natterer  <mitch@gimp.org>
      
      	* libgimp/gimpprocbrowserdialog.[ch]: removed all parameters from
      	gimp_proc_browser_dialog_new() and removed the "scheme_names"
      	stuff.
      
      	* plug-ins/dbbrowser/procedure-browser.c
      	* plug-ins/pygimp/procbrowser.c
      	* plug-ins/script-fu/script-fu-console.c: changed accordingly.
      
      	* plug-ins/script-fu/script-fu-interface.c
      	* plug-ins/script-fu/script-fu-scripts.c
      	* plug-ins/script-fu/script-fu-types.h
      	* plug-ins/script-fu/siod-wrapper.c: removed all sorts of
      	conversions between '-' and '_' for procedure names.
      
      	* plug-ins/script-fu/script-fu.c: use canonical names for
      	script-fu's procedures.
      79d2bb6a
    • Michael Natterer's avatar
      app/actions/vectors-commands.c canonicalized some hardcoded procedure · 335ba076
      Michael Natterer authored
      2005-08-03  Michael Natterer  <mitch@gimp.org>
      
      	* app/actions/vectors-commands.c
      	* app/widgets/gimphelp.c: canonicalized some hardcoded procedure
      	names because internal functions accept only canonical names now.
      335ba076
    • Michael Natterer's avatar
      Changed naming scheme for PDB procedure names from · 853f04d5
      Michael Natterer authored
      2005-08-03  Michael Natterer  <mitch@gimp.org>
      
      	Changed naming scheme for PDB procedure names from
      	random_crap_that_traditionally_has_underscores to
      	enforced-canonical-identifiers. I'm pretty sure some things are
      	broken after this commit. More changes to come...
      
      	* libgimpbase/gimpbase.def
      	* libgimpbase/gimputils.[ch]: added gimp_canonicalize_identifier().
      
      	* app/pdb/procedural_db.[ch] (struct ProcRecord): added
      	"gchar *original_name" to keep a procedure's original name as
      	reigstered by plug-ins (compat cruft).
      
      	(procedural_db_init_procs): canonicalized list of deprecated
      	procedures.
      
      	* app/plug-in/plug-in-proc-def.c (plug_in_proc_def_free): free
      	original_name.
      
      	* app/plug-in/plug-in-message.c: canonicalize procedure names
      	which are received over the wire.
      
      	* app/plug-in/plug-in-rc.c: serialize the original_name and create
      	the canonicalized name on-the-fly when deserializing.
      
      	* app/plug-in/plug-in-run.c: pass the original_name to plug-ins
      	when running them because they strcmp() the passed procedure name.
      
      	* app/plug-in/plug-ins.c (plug_ins_add_to_db): pass
      	canonical procedure names to procedural_db_execute().
      
      	(plug_ins_file_proc_compare): special-case "gimp-xcf", not "gimp_xcf".
      
      	* app/xcf/xcf.c: changed static XCF procedures accordingly.
      
      	* tools/pdbgen/app.pl
      	* tools/pdbgen/lib.pl: do some trivial substitutions to generate
      	canonicalized names in app/, and C identifiers with underscores in
      	libgimp/.
      
      	* tools/pdbgen/pdb/brushes.pdb
      	* tools/pdbgen/pdb/fileops.pdb
      	* tools/pdbgen/pdb/gradients.pdb
      	* tools/pdbgen/pdb/image.pdb
      	* tools/pdbgen/pdb/palettes.pdb
      	* tools/pdbgen/pdb/patterns.pdb
      	* tools/pdbgen/pdb/plug_in.pdb
      	* tools/pdbgen/pdb/procedural_db.pdb
      	* tools/pdbgen/pdb/text_tool.pdb
      	* tools/pdbgen/pdb/transform_tools.pdb: canonicaloized procedure
      	names in calls to std_pdb_deprecated() and in procedure names in
      	generated C code.
      
      	* app/pdb/*_cmds.c
      	* libgimp/*_pdb.c: regenerated.
      853f04d5
    • Sven Neumann's avatar
      libgimp/gimpbrushmenu.c libgimp/gimpdrawablecombobox.c · 990ee207
      Sven Neumann authored
      2005-08-03  Sven Neumann  <sven@gimp.org>
      
      	* libgimp/gimpbrushmenu.c
      	* libgimp/gimpdrawablecombobox.c
      	* libgimp/gimpfontselectbutton.c
      	* libgimp/gimpgradientmenu.c
      	* libgimp/gimpimagecombobox.c
      	* libgimp/gimppalettemenu.c
      	* libgimp/gimppatternmenu.c: fixed signedness warnings.
      990ee207
    • Manish Singh's avatar
      Quick and dirty restore of browser functionality. · 00d1d299
      Manish Singh authored
      2005-08-02  Manish Singh  <yosh@gimp.org>
      
              * plug-ins/pygimp/procbrowser.c: Quick and dirty restore of browser
              functionality.
      00d1d299
    • Michael Natterer's avatar
      added GimpProcBrowserDialog typedef here. · 40dd411b
      Michael Natterer authored
      2005-08-02  Michael Natterer  <mitch@gimp.org>
      
      	* libgimp/gimpuitypes.h: added GimpProcBrowserDialog typedef here.
      
      	* libgimp/gimpprocbrowserdialog.[ch]
      	* libgimp/gimpprocview.[ch]: fixed copyright headers, added
      	G_BEGIN_DECLS / G_END_DECLS.
      40dd411b
    • Michael Natterer's avatar
      plug-ins/dbbrowser/Makefile.am plug-ins/dbbrowser/gimpprocbrowser.[ch] · 4d369ec2
      Michael Natterer authored
      2005-08-02  Michael Natterer  <mitch@gimp.org>
      
      	* plug-ins/dbbrowser/Makefile.am
      	* plug-ins/dbbrowser/gimpprocbrowser.[ch]
      	* plug-ins/dbbrowser/gimpprocview.[ch]: removed these files...
      
      	* libgimp/Makefile.am
      	* libgimp/gimpui.h
      	* libgimp/gimpui.def
      	* libgimp/gimpprocbrowserdialog.[ch]
      	* libgimp/gimpprocview.[ch]: ...and added them here. Turned the
      	procedure browser into a widget called GimpProcBrowserDialog and
      	changed its API completely. Fixes bug #165009.
      
      	* plug-ins/dbbrowser/plugin-browser.c
      	* plug-ins/dbbrowser/procedure-browser.c
      	* plug-ins/script-fu/Makefile.am
      	* plug-ins/script-fu/script-fu-console.c: changed accordingly.
      
      	* plug-ins/pygimp/Makefile.am
      	* plug-ins/pygimp/procbrowser.c: ditto (#if 0'ed stuff so it compiles).
      4d369ec2
    • Michael Natterer's avatar
      removed plug-ins/dbbrowser/gimpprocbrowser.c and · 4182c836
      Michael Natterer authored
      2005-08-02  Michael Natterer  <mitch@gimp.org>
      
      	* POTFILES.in: removed plug-ins/dbbrowser/gimpprocbrowser.c and
      	plug-ins/dbbrowser/gimpprocview.c
      4182c836
    • Michael Natterer's avatar
      added libgimp/gimpprocbrowserdialog.c and libgimp/gimpprocview.c · a4cbffb6
      Michael Natterer authored
      2005-08-02  Michael Natterer  <mitch@gimp.org>
      
      	* POTFILES.in: added libgimp/gimpprocbrowserdialog.c and
      	libgimp/gimpprocview.c
      a4cbffb6
    • Sven Neumann's avatar
      app/tools/gimpforegroundselectoptions.[ch] some code cleanup; moved stroke · 2162eb66
      Sven Neumann authored
      2005-08-02  Sven Neumann  <sven@gimp.org>
      
      	* app/tools/gimpforegroundselectoptions.[ch]
      	* app/tools/gimpforegroundselecttool.[ch]: some code cleanup; moved
      	stroke width to the tool options.
      2162eb66
    • Takeshi AIHANA's avatar
      Fixed wrong translations pointed by kano@na.rim.or.jp. · 7db98ac1
      Takeshi AIHANA authored
      2005-08-02  Takeshi AIHANA <aihana@gnome.gr.jp>
      
      	* ja.po: Fixed wrong translations pointed by kano@na.rim.or.jp.
      7db98ac1
  2. 01 Aug, 2005 6 commits
    • Vincent van Adrighem's avatar
      Translation updated. · 8125630b
      Vincent van Adrighem authored
      2005-08-01  Vincent van Adrighem  <adrighem@gnome.org>
      
      	* nl.po: Translation updated.
      8125630b
    • Manish Singh's avatar
      ypto · e5fe84af
      Manish Singh authored
      e5fe84af
    • Manish Singh's avatar
      app/composite/Makefile.am fix code generation filenames. · f7b14365
      Manish Singh authored
      2005-07-31  Manish Singh  <yosh@gimp.org>
      
              * app/composite/Makefile.am
              * app/composite/make-installer.py: fix code generation filenames.
      f7b14365
    • Manish Singh's avatar
      Oops · c286b386
      Manish Singh authored
      c286b386
    • Manish Singh's avatar
      acinclude.m4 m4macros/Makefile.am new macro: GIMP_DETECT_CFLAGS; used to · b55753bb
      Manish Singh authored
      2005-07-31  Manish Singh  <yosh@gimp.org>
      
              * acinclude.m4
              * m4macros/Makefile.am
              * m4macros/detectcflags.m4: new macro: GIMP_DETECT_CFLAGS; used
              to detect which of a set of compiler options a compiler supports.
      
              * configure.in: use the above for the altivec and -fno-strict-aliasing
              flags. Also, use it to detect the presence of -mmmx and -msse, since
              those are needed to compile even MMX/SSE assembly with gcc 4.0. Define
              MMX/SSE_EXTRA_CFLAGS.
      
              * app/composite/Makefile.am: compile each of the composite flavors
              into their own library, so we can use automake's per-target CFLAGS.
              Use MMX/SSE/ALTIVEC_EXTRA_CFLAGS in the appropriate places. Build
              libappcomposite.a out of the resulting objects.
      
              * app/composite/gimp-composite-3dnow.c
              * app/composite/gimp-composite-altivec.c
              * app/composite/gimp-composite-mmx.c
              * app/composite/gimp-composite-sse.c
              * app/composite/gimp-composite-sse2.c
              * app/composite/gimp-composite-vis.c
              * app/composite/make-installer.py: move the _init functions into
              the installers, so only actually mmx/sse/etc. code gets compiled
              under the appropriate CFLAGS.
      
              * app/composite/gimp-composite-3dnow-installer.c
              * app/composite/gimp-composite-altivec-installer.c
              * app/composite/gimp-composite-mmx-installer.c
              * app/composite/gimp-composite-sse-installer.c
              * app/composite/gimp-composite-sse2-installer.c
              * app/composite/gimp-composite-vis-installer.c: regenerated.
      
              * app/composite/gimp-composite.c: remove useless cpu-accel.h include.
      b55753bb
    • Adam Weinberger's avatar
      Updated Canadian English translation. · 10f17471
      Adam Weinberger authored
      
      2005-07-31  Adam Weinberger  <adamw@gnome.org>
      
      	* en_CA.po: Updated Canadian English translation.
      10f17471
  3. 31 Jul, 2005 8 commits
  4. 30 Jul, 2005 15 commits